TP钱包还能用吗?不能用的常见原因、代码审计要点与“代币流通/交易限额”专业剖析

【结论先行】

如果你遇到“TP钱包不能用了吗”的情况,通常并非“钱包彻底停止服务”,而更可能是:网络/节点波动、版本或链适配问题、权限与签名失败、代币合约或路由(Router)异常、交易限额/风控触发、或应用侧缓存与参数配置错误。

下面我会按“排查路径—机制解释—代码审计视角—代币流通与交易限额分析”的方式,给出较为详细的专业解读。

---

## 1)TP钱包不能用的常见表现

用户常见反馈大致分为几类:

1. 打不开/加载不出来(启动页卡住、白屏、请求失败)。

2. 能打开但无法发起交易(点转账/兑换无响应或失败)。

3. 签名失败或交易被拒绝(提示权限、gas、签名、nonce、slippage 等)。

4. 代币余额看不到或兑换路由报错(代币合约交互失败)。

5. 显示“交易失败/超限/频繁操作/风控拦截”。

---

## 2)排查路径(高效定位问题)

### 2.1 网络与链节点

- 检查手机网络:切换 Wi‑Fi/移动数据。

- 更换系统时间:时间不同步会影响签名有效期、TLS 与链请求。

- 若钱包支持“RPC/节点切换”,可尝试切换到不同节点。

- 观察是否仅某一链不可用:例如仅 BSC 不可用、ETH 正常。

### 2.2 版本与兼容性

- 确认是否为最新版。

- 若最近发生链升级(硬分叉、合约升级),旧版本可能不兼容。

- 检查应用端配置:chainId、路由地址、代币列表缓存。

### 2.3 权限与签名链路

- Android/iOS 权限:存储/网络/通知等权限异常可能导致签名流程中断。

- 钱包常见错误:

- gas 估算失败:通常是节点拥堵或合约调用复杂。

- nonce 不一致:多端频繁发交易或未等待确认。

- slippage 过小:DEX 价格波动导致最小成交量不满足。

### 2.4 代币合约与路由

- 某些代币可能:

- 合约地址错误(代币“同名不同合约”)。

- 代币非标准(transfer/approve 逻辑特殊)。

- 代币已被暂停或存在黑名单/手续费机制。

- 兑换时若报“路径不可用/路由失败”,可能与路由器合约、流动性池状态或路由算法有关。

### 2.5 风控/交易限额

- 你提到的关键词“交易限额”通常会出现在:

- 每日/每笔限额

- 最大 gas 支付上限

- 资金来源或行为频率限制

- 反洗钱/反异常交易策略触发

- 典型表现:提示超出限额、稍后再试、操作过于频繁。

---

## 3)专业剖析:为何“不能用”会发生在代币流通与交易环节

### 3.1 代币流通(Token Flow)本质

代币流通涉及:

- 钱包侧余额读取:读取合约余额或索引服务数据。

- 交易侧转账与授权:approve→transferFrom 或直接转账。

- 兑换侧路由:将输入资产按路径交换,依赖流动性池。

当任何一个环节出现问题,就会表现为“钱包不能用”,但其实是“某类交易链路不可用”。

### 3.2 影响代币流通的关键因素

1. 合约兼容性:非标准 ERC20 会导致交换/授权失败。

2. 流动性变化:池子被抽走、价格跳变,路由不再可成交。

3. 授权状态:approve 授权过期或不足,导致转入失败。

4. 交易顺序:nonce 与未确认交易影响后续交易提交。

---

## 4)新兴技术革命与“高效能科技平台”视角

在现代钱包生态中,“高效能科技平台”往往体现在:

- 更快的路由计算与更精确的 gas/价格预估。

- 更强的风险识别:通过行为特征、地址信誉、交易模式判断异常。

- 多节点容灾:自动切换 RPC、重试策略与降级服务。

当平台的某个模块升级或出现异常,就可能出现局部不可用:

- 路由服务下线/缓存失效 → 兑换不可用。

- 风控策略更新 → 某些用户或某些资产被限额/拦截。

- 索引服务延迟 → 余额显示不及时。

---

## 5)代码审计要点(以“钱包侧交易发起+合约交互”视角)

> 说明:以下为通用审计思路,用于分析“为什么会失败/被限/风控触发”,不替代实际安全评估。

### 5.1 交易组装与签名

重点检查:

- chainId / networkId 是否正确匹配,避免签名到错误链。

- nonce 获取与缓存:是否处理并发、是否发生 nonce 回退。

- gas 估算失败的兜底逻辑:是直接失败还是降级为用户可调。

- EIP-1559 参数:maxFeePerGas、maxPriorityFeePerGas 的合理性。

### 5.2 代币标准处理

- approve/transferFrom 的 ABI 是否正确。

- 对 fee-on-transfer、blacklist、pause 状态的容错。

- 对返回值不规范(如部分代币不返回 bool)处理是否健壮。

### 5.3 兑换路由与 slippage

- 路由计算使用的数据源是否可信且及时。

- slippage 的默认值与上限:避免过小导致常失败,也避免过大造成滑点损失。

- 最小成交量 minOut 计算是否考虑精度与舍入。

### 5.4 权限与密钥安全

- 私钥/助记词是否只在安全容器内使用。

- 日志中是否泄露签名参数或敏感数据。

- 防重放:是否使用正确的签名域。

### 5.5 风控与交易限额逻辑

审计重点:

- 限额的触发条件是否清晰可解释(否则用户体验差)。

- 是否有“绕过”风险:例如通过多次小额规避、通过中间合约规避。

- 是否存在拒绝服务:频繁失败后是否能自动恢复。

---

## 6)交易限额:从机制到用户影响

交易限额通常来自三类:

1. 钱包/平台策略限额:单笔、单日、频率。

2. 链上/矿工侧约束:gas 过高导致失败(更像资源上限)。

3. DEX/路由层约束:最小成交量、池子流动性、交易税等“隐性限额”。

用户侧可做的动作:

- 降低频率,等待前一笔确认。

- 调整滑点与 gas(若钱包允许)。

- 换节点/换链或更换可成交的交易路由。

---

## 7)你可以立刻尝试的“快速修复清单”

1. 更新 TP 钱包到最新版本。

2. 切换网络、校准系统时间。

3. 更换 RPC 节点(如有)。

4. 重新加载代币列表(避免缓存导致显示异常)。

5. 若是兑换失败:适当放宽 slippage,并确认池子流动性。

6. 若出现限额/风控提示:降低操作频率,等待策略窗口刷新。

---

## 8)需要你补充的信息(我可进一步定向分析)

请告诉我:

- 你遇到的具体报错文字/截图(不要发私钥)。

- 发生在哪个链(ETH/BSC/TRON/等)。

- 是“打不开”还是“转账/兑换失败”。

- 你要操作的代币/交易类型(转账、兑换、跨链)。

只要掌握这些,我就能更精准地判断是网络、版本、合约兼容、路由、风控还是交易限额导致。

作者:沐风链上发布时间:2026-03-25 12:21:59

评论

LunaChain

看完感觉是“局部链路出问题”而不是钱包全停,尤其是路由/风控/限额这块。建议你把报错原文发一下更好定位。

阿尔法K

交易限额和风控触发确实常见,但文中也提醒了 slippage、nonce 这些技术原因,排查顺序很实用。

NovaByte

代码审计部分写得很到位,尤其对 nonce 并发、非标准 ERC20、minOut 精度这类坑的关注点对排障有帮助。

小鲸鱼X

代币流通那段我最有共鸣:余额读不到、兑换路由不可用都可能被误认为“钱包不能用”。

Zion_7

如果你是遇到兑换失败,优先检查流动性与路由数据源是否延迟或缓存失效,这个方向很关键。

MeiWen

“高效能科技平台”视角解释得通:节点容灾、风险识别更新后造成的局部不可用,用户体验会被放大。

相关阅读
<bdo date-time="775s"></bdo><del draggable="7l0_"></del><b draggable="e5hx"></b><map lang="u9nb"></map>
<em draggable="7f6uw4"></em><sub draggable="j92a3y"></sub>